Girl Guides and Scouts across the globe will be celebrating 100 years of World Thinking Day on Sunday, 22 February. The aim of Thinking Day on the Air is to encourage Girlguiding and Scouting members to make friendships with those in other units, using amateur radio as the means of communication. Special callsign DF100KWTJ is active until 31 March to mark the centenary of the Kurzwellentagung. This commemorates the first convention of German HF amateurs which was held in January 1926. The CQ World Wide 160m DX Contest started at 2200UTC on Friday, 23 January and runs until 2200UTC today, 25 January. Using CW on the 160m band, the exchange is signal report and CQ Zone.
